This week I tried something different and turned my layout into a working clock. I used a recessed 12”x12” scrapbooking picture frame that I had bought a while back and never used because I could never decide which layout to put into it.
I started by cutting a small hole in the back board of the frame for where I wanted the clock mechanism to go through. I then glued my background paper onto the back board, cut a little hole in the paper, making sure to match it up with the hole in the board. I then carried on creating my layout as normal. Once finished I glued the mechanism in place at the back of the board, put the hands onto the clock & put it into the fame. FINISHED – A unique personalized clock that can either stand on a counter top or hung on the wall. This is going to look great in my craft room. Eventually, I will be able to see the time while I am working.
